Now, Moonmail is an email marketing tool that allows you to send emails to your customers. The tool is easy to use, and it comes with a lot of features like email templates, split testing, and A/B testing. However, if you are looking for more advanced features, then this tool might not be what you are looking for.

But, even though it is a paid service, it is very restrictive and reserved when it comes to allowing you to set up email campaigns related to products such as cannabis, prescription drugs, among others.

ConvertKit is an affordable email marketing tool designed specifically for bloggers but can also be used by businesses looking for an affordable solution that allows them to send unlimited emails at once.

Its unique selling point is the ability to easily deliver content upgrades and incentives using email registration forms. This platform makes it simple to separate your subscribers into those who have already paid. You may improve conversions by sending tailored automated emails.

MailChimp is one of the most popular email marketing platforms for small businesses and individuals. It has a variety of features that allow you to create and send beautiful emails, including an easy-to-use drag-and-drop editor and free templates.

If you’re looking for a free alternative to Moonmail, MailChimp is a good place to start. It offers all the basic features you need in an email marketing platform, including autoresponders, A/B testing; and image editing tools. The platform also offers more advanced features like social media integration, RSS feeds; and Google Analytics integration.
